The Copycat

The Copycat by Melody Mews, published by Simon and Schuster on June 29, 2021, is a 128-page chapter book designed for young readers. In this eighth installment of the Itty Bitty Princess Kitty series, Itty encounters a young tiger named Tessa, who attends her school. Initially, Itty finds Tessa to be friendly and amusing, but her feelings change when Tessa starts to mimic Itty’s style and artwork, leading to confusion about their friendship.
Readers will discover a narrative that explores themes of friendship and individuality through Itty’s experiences with Tessa. The story is presented in easy-to-read language, complemented by illustrations on every page, making it accessible for emerging readers. Itty realizes that she has a copycat in this eighth Itty Bitty Princess Kitty chapter book.
Itty meets a young tiger named Tessa and it turns out she goes to Itty’s school! Itty thinks she’s nice and funny, and she can tell Tessa likes hanging out with her and her friends. But then Tessa shows up wearing the same dress as Itty—the one Itty had told her about that is very special to her. And in art class, Tessa copies Itty’s drawing. Itty doesn’t understand why Tessa is being such a…copycat! Does she really want to be Itty’s friend? Or does she just want to copy whatever Itty is doing?
